Output 2492875a3e4daf292382b9cf6d1708ed10f6006148c1b60ec98c844754c495d2:1

value
18797710142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c9f3ab33b126d6ad37804d91b290eae2c3abc5 OP_EQUAL
address
3HzN8YnNdgT44EFnb6HhTKMwkW1UuyKDik
transaction
2492875a3e4daf292382b9cf6d1708ed10f6006148c1b60ec98c844754c495d2
spent
true